Crafted Kukri by Nepalese Craftsmen: A Legacy of Skill

Deep within the heart of Nepal, amidst the majestic Himalayas, reside skilled craftsmen who carry forward a tradition as old as time. These artisans dedicate their lives to the art of crafting kukris, the legendary curved knives renowned for their sharpness and beauty. Each kukri is a testament to generations of knowledge passed down through families, embodying the spirit of Nepalese heritage. The process involves painstakingly selecting high-quality steel, forging it with immense strength, and then meticulously shaping it into the iconic blade. From the elaborate hilt to the precise edge, every aspect reflects the dedication and skill of the craftsman.

The kukri is not merely a tool; it's a symbol of honor, courage, and dignity. It has been an integral part of Nepalese culture for centuries, used in warfare and respected as a heirloom. Today, these handmade kukris are sought after by collectors and enthusiasts worldwide who recognize the unparalleled artistry and historical significance they embody.

Collectible Gurkha Swords and Kukhuris: A Piece of Nepali History

For decades, the Gurkhas have been renowned for their exceptional fighting skills and legendary blades. Their distinctive kukhri, a curved knife, and the gurkha sword have become emblems of Nepali history and craftsmanship. Today, these historical blades are highly valued by collectors worldwide, offering a unique window into the rich heritage of Nepal.

Many of factors contribute to their appeal. Firstly, these swords and kukhuris are skillfully crafted, with intricate details that reflect the Gurkha's accuracy. Furthermore, they often carry a weight of history, having possibly been used in conflicts throughout the centuries. Collectors are drawn to these pieces as they offer a tangible connection to the past.

  • Every gurkha sword or kukhri tells a story, often passed down through generations of Gurkha families.
  • Numerous even bear individual markings that reveal their origin and purpose.

Owning a collectible Gurkha sword or kukhri is not merely acquiring an object; it is acquiring a piece of Nepal's history. These heirlooms stand as a testament to the skill, valor and rich cultural heritage of the Gurkhas.
